Providing high-quality, high-impact services for youth is the focus of Youth Programs: Promoting Quality Services. Combining both theoretical and practical information, this text presents current issues, trends, and practices related to services for youth. Youth Programs: Promoting Quality Services revolutionizes leisure programming concepts for youth by integrating principles of Total Quality Program Planning with youth development Program planning steps discussed in the text include preparation, needs assessment, setting program goals and objectives, promotion, program design, superion, behavior management, and evaluation.

Christopher R. Edginton is the R.J. McElroy Professor of Youth Leadership Studies, School of Kinesiology, Allied Health, and Human Services at the University of Northern Iowa. From 1991-2010, he served as professor and director of the School of Health, Physical Education and Leisure Services. In 1985, he founded the nationally award-winning Camp Adventure Child & Youth Services program. Since its inception, the program has provided contracted services for children and youth worldwide. From 20042014, he served as secretary general of the World Leisure Organization, a nongovernmental organization operating in consultative status with The United Nations. He is the cofounder of the Global Forum for Physical Education Pedagogy (GoFPEP), a worldwide social movement aimed at rethinking, reframing, and refocusing physical education pedagogy and the training of health and physical education teachers. Edginton has authored over 350 articles, over 30 books, and over 30 chapters in books. He has been identified as the leading proponent of the application of contemporary management concepts in the park and recreation field.
